Symptoms
The Worcester Bosch Greenstar Ri ErP boiler displays a low system pressure indication. The boiler has detected that the central heating system water pressure has dropped below the minimum safe operating pressure of 1.0 bar.
Possible Causes
- Water leak in the heating system (radiator valves, pipe joints, or boiler internals)
- System pressure not recharged after recent radiator bleeding or maintenance
- Expansion vessel lost its air charge or diaphragm ruptured
- Pressure relief valve passing water to the discharge pipe
Troubleshooting Steps
- Step 1: Check the boiler pressure gauge reading
Pressure should be 1.0-1.5 bar when cold; if below 1.0 bar, the system needs repressurizing - Step 2: Repressurize the system using the external filling loop
Open both valves on the filling loop slowly until pressure reaches 1.2-1.5 bar, then close both valves - Step 3: Inspect all visible pipework and radiator valves for water leaks
Look for water stains, green corrosion on copper, or dripping at valve connections - Step 4: Check the pressure relief valve discharge pipe outside for water
If water is dripping from the copper discharge pipe, the PRV needs replacement
How to Reset
To reset: 1) Repressurize the system to 1.2-1.5 bar using the filling loop. 2) The boiler should restart automatically once pressure is restored. 3) If pressure drops again within hours, there is a system leak that must be found and repaired. Caution: Operating a boiler with low pressure can cause the pump to run dry and the heat exchanger to overheat.
Frequently Asked Questions
- Q: How often should I need to repressurize my Worcester Bosch boiler?
A properly sealed system should maintain pressure for months. If you need to repressurize more than once every few months, there is likely a leak in the system that needs professional attention.
- Q: What if the pressure drops immediately after repressurizing?
If pressure drops immediately after filling, you have a significant leak. Check visible pipework and radiator valves first. If no visible leak is found, the leak may be under floors or in the boiler internals - contact a Gas Safe engineer.
